🔥揭秘PHP接口开发实战教程:轻松入门到精通!,想要掌握编程江湖的独门秘籍吗?这节PHP接口开发课程,就像一盏明灯,照亮你在编程海洋中的前行之路!🚀📚
👋 你好,程序员小菜鸟们!今天咱们来聊聊如何用PHP编织出那些看似神秘却至关重要的接口网。让我们一起踏上这段通往API大师的旅程吧!🚀🎯
首先,你需要了解什么是接口?它就像一面镜子,你的客户端通过它与服务器进行交流。来,让我们从一个简单的"Hello, World!"开始,感受一下PHP接口的魅力吧!`:)
```php Hello, API World! ]);}// 调用接口if ($_SERVER[ REQUEST_METHOD ] == GET ) { helloWorld();}?>```RESTful(Representational State Transfer)接口并非只有GET和POST那么简单。我们还会学习PUT、DELETE等操作,它们如何让数据在服务器之间优雅地流转?`:D
```php// 示例:更新用户信息function updateUser($userId, $data) { // ...实际处理逻辑... header( HTTP/1.1 200 OK ); echo json_encode([ success => true]);}// POST /users/1 - 更新用户if ($_SERVER[ REQUEST_METHOD ] == PUT ) { // 接收并处理请求数据}```接口的世界里,错误处理和安全性同样重要。如何优雅地返回错误信息,防止恶意攻击?这可是成为专业API开发者的关键哦!`:P
```phpfunction safeRequest() { // 验证输入,抛出异常或返回错误 if (!isset($_POST[ token ])) { http_response_code(401); // Unauthorized echo json_encode([ error => Invalid token ]); }}// 检查请求头if ($_SERVER[ REQUEST_METHOD ] == POST ) { safeRequest();}```现在是时候将所学知识应用到实际项目中了!搭建一个简单的天气查询API,让别人也能通过你的接口获取实时信息,成就感爆棚!`:D
……(详细步骤和代码示例省略)……
编程世界日新月异,PHP接口开发也是如此。保持好奇心,不断学习,你将成为API开发领域的高手!🌟
亲爱的开发者们,拿起你们的键盘,让我们一起在PHP接口的世界里探索无尽的可能吧!祝你们编程之旅充满乐趣和收获!👨💻👩💻📚